Comparison summary

Put side by side, Kyle Bay is a settled metro smaller community that balances access with everyday calm, and Oatley is an energetic metro established suburb where cafés and local life overlap.

On the data, Kyle Bay is stronger for housing affordability and a quieter safety profile; Oatley answers with public transport access and walkability.

Kyle Bay suits retirees and families more clearly, whereas Oatley is the stronger match for value-focused buyers and households prioritising schools.
